Machine-Hours
A measure of production time, describing how many hours a machine is in operation.
Job-Order Costing
A cost accounting system that accumulates costs per job rather than by process, suitable for firms producing unique products or jobs.
Plantwide Predetermined
A single predetermined overhead rate that is applied throughout an entire plant or manufacturing facility.
